    Job Description

    The Quality Assurance (QA) Software Engineer is responsible for providing compliance and regulatory support to all aspects of the organization. The QA Software Engineer will work closely with the IT, Platform Development and Computer Vision departments to provide guidance and direction to meet the applicable requirements in IEC 62304, FDA regulations and other ISO standards.

    This position will ensure Epic software is developed, documented, validated, released, and maintained appropriate to its risk level. In addition, this position will support all aspects of Quality as needed. This person will be organized, self-motivated and have strong oral and written communication skills as they will work closely with internal customers to draft or revise documents and procedures.

    ELEMENTS:

    EDUCATION/EXPERIENCE: B.S. or higher in a related field; 1-5 years of experience in Quality in a regulated environment (ex: CLIA, FDA, or ISO lab) and a minimum of 3 years Software Development/Quality Engineering experience. Hands-on experience with 21 CFR Part 820, 21 CFR Part 11, IEC 62304, ISO 14971, and ISO 13485. Current ASQ-CSQE is a plus.

    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

    • Responsible for the Quality review and approval of Epic developed software; platform development and algorithm development.
    • Provide guidance and direction to ensure software development meets applicable requirements in FDA regulations, IEC 62304, ISO 13485, and ISO 14971.
    • Review and provide input on software development planning, tool qualifications, risk assessments, designs, requirements, test cases, test protocols, and test results.
    • Quality point of contact for software development projects and monitors/assesses every phase of software development process. Updates and coordinates with all Quality personnel to ensure alignment or implementation of software changes.
    • Responsible for reviewing and approving change controls, document revisions and implementation plans to support software implementation.
    • Providing support for the Quality department Quality Engineers, QA Specialist and Doc Control Specialists.
    • Approving Equipment IQ/OQ/PQ protocols & reports, use logs, calibration logs, maintenance logs, and maintaining equipment files.
    • Performs General Quality activities:
      • Analyzing Quality metrics, identify trends/improvement opportunities and present data to Quality Management and Management Review meetings.
      • Supporting for the Compliance program including assigning and approving Deviations, Nonconformance reports, CAPAs and Audits.
      • Tracking to completion all corrective action activities.
      • Participating in Quality audits for the internal audit program, external audits (suppliers) or 3rd party audits by Sponsors.
      • Generating procedures and forms as necessary to support the Quality Management system.
      • Maintain accurate and detailed records in accordance with GLP, GCP and CLIA regulations.
      • Must understand and demonstrate compliance with all applicable regulatory requirements.
